Yoga every day!  - wonderful. Been practicing for 20 years. I do it every day. I work on a computer all day and it saves my back. If I skip I feel my back going. It keeps me toned and defiantly improves my mood. There are some nice podcast videos on yogajournal.com. I cannot afford yoga classes. But I did try to drop in to a studio occasionally at first to make sure I had proper alignment.  that way when I practice at home I do not hurt myself. Also there is so much to learn. and you can do it into your old age. Its a lifetime of learning. take your time and enjoy!
